Crayola acquired the exclusive manufacturing rights to Silly Putty in 1977. It was introduced to the public in 1950 by Peter Hodgson. Silly Putty was discovered in 1943 by James Wright who mixed boric acid and silicone oil together.

The exact composition of the original Silly Putty was: 65% dimethyl siloxane (hydroxy-terminated polymers with boric acid), 17% silica (crystalline quartz), 9% Thixatrol ST (castor oil derivative), 4% polydimethylsiloxane, 1% decamethyl cyclopentasiloxane, 1% glycerine, and 1% titanium dioxide. Gas duster, also known as canned air or compressed air, is a product used for cleaning or dusting electronic equipment and other sensitive devices that cannot be cleaned using water.
